How to Change Your Mind
I was at a food safety seminar recently, and the subject of how to get people to practice better sanitation standards came up. The remark was made that in many cases people know what good sanitation standards are and can easily pass quizzes on the most important points, and yet so many food-handlers don’t practice them. The speaker remarked that indeed we all do this sometimes – we know that we should wash our hands after going to the restroom, but sometimes we just don’t. Why is that, and what does it have to do with God?

Malachi 3:6 - "I, the LORD, Do Not Change"
God’s law is no exception to Malachi 3:6 – God does not change! Contrary to popular thought, Jesus did not come preaching a “new” religion of love. Instead, He came declaring that the Israelites had never truly embraced the love that God had commanded through the law and the prophets. This is clearly seen in the following passage from Zechariah:
Zechariah 7:9-11
This is what the LORD Almighty says: 'Administer true justice; show mercy and compassion to one another. Do not oppress the widow or the fatherless, the alien or the poor. In your hearts do not think evil of each other.' But they refused to pay attention; stubbornly they turned their backs and stopped up their ears. They made their hearts as hard as flint and would not listen to the law or to the words that the LORD Almighty had sent by his Spirit through the earlier prophets. So the LORD Almighty was very angry.
